Как вывести максимальное значение в MySQL: легкий способ
SELECT MAX(column_name) FROM table_name;
Здесь "column_name" - это имя столбца, из которого вы хотите получить максимальное значение, а "table_name" - это имя таблицы, в которой находится этот столбец.
Например, если вы хотите вывести максимальное значение столбца "age" из таблицы "users", запрос будет выглядеть следующим образом:
SELECT MAX(age) FROM users;
Выполнив этот запрос, вы получите максимальное значение столбца "age" из таблицы "users".
Детальный ответ
Как вывести максимальное значение MySQL?
MySQL является одной из самых популярных реляционных баз данных, и она предоставляет множество функций для работы с данными. Одной из таких задач является поиск максимального значения в столбце таблицы MySQL. В этой статье мы рассмотрим несколько способов, как это сделать.
1. Использование функции MAX()
Самый простой способ вывести максимальное значение из столбца в MySQL - использовать функцию MAX(). Эта функция принимает столбец в качестве аргумента и возвращает максимальное значение в этом столбце.
SELECT MAX(column_name) FROM table_name;
Здесь column_name
является именем столбца, а table_name
- именем таблицы.
Например, если у нас есть таблица students
со столбцом age
, мы можем использовать следующий запрос, чтобы вывести максимальное значение возраста:
SELECT MAX(age) FROM students;
Этот запрос вернет одно значение - максимальный возраст из столбца age
в таблице students
.
2. Использование ORDER BY и LIMIT
Еще один способ получить максимальное значение MySQL - отсортировать столбец по убыванию и выбрать первую запись с помощью команды ORDER BY и LIMIT.
SELECT column_name FROM table_name ORDER BY column_name DESC LIMIT 1;
Здесь column_name
является именем столбца, а table_name
- именем таблицы.
Например, если мы хотим получить максимальный возраст из таблицы students
, мы можем использовать следующий запрос:
SELECT age FROM students ORDER BY age DESC LIMIT 1;
Этот запрос сначала сортирует столбец age
по убыванию, а затем выбирает первую запись, которая будет иметь самое большое значение возраста.
3. Использование подзапроса
Также можно использовать подзапрос, чтобы найти максимальное значение MySQL. В этом случае мы сначала найдем максимальное значение в столбце с помощью функции MAX(), а затем использовать это значение в другом запросе.
SELECT column_name FROM table_name WHERE column_name = (SELECT MAX(column_name) FROM table_name);
Здесь column_name
является именем столбца, а table_name
- именем таблицы.
Например, если мы хотим получить запись с максимальным возрастом из таблицы students
, мы можем использовать следующий запрос:
SELECT * FROM students WHERE age = (SELECT MAX(age) FROM students);
Этот запрос найдет максимальное значение возраста с помощью подзапроса SELECT MAX(age) FROM students
и затем вернет все записи, где возраст равен этому максимальному значению.
Таким образом, есть несколько способов вывести максимальное значение MySQL, включая использование функции MAX(), комбинацию ORDER BY и LIMIT, а также использование подзапроса. Каждый из этих способов может быть полезен в разных ситуациях, поэтому выберите подходящий для ваших потребностей и требований.
Надеюсь, эта статья помогла вам понять, как вывести максимальное значение в MySQL! Если у вас есть какие-либо вопросы, пожалуйста, не стесняйтесь задавать их.